Abstract

The utility model belongs to the technical field of battery monitoring and repair technology and specifically relates to a control and repair system of battery, including electric current collection module, voltage collection module, temperature collection module, wireless communication module and central Server, current sensor, voltage sensor, temperature sensor all are connected with the battery, and each sensor is connected with the collection module who corresponds respectively. This repair system to the battery carry on real time monitoring with data transmission to central Server, central Server carries out integrated analysis to the battery data and makes the restoration scheme and transmit equipment to and carry out and restore, the dynamic adjustment is carried out according to the real time monitoring data to the restoration scheme. Carry out chemical remediation and pulse restoration to the battery, capacity that can effectual recovering battery to carrying out accurate volume test to the battery, avoiding the battery to work under abnormal state, repair effect is good.

Background technology
So far oneself has the history of more than 100 years to lead-acid accumulator, and is widely used in traffic, communication, electric power, military affairs or boat Sea, each economic field of aviation.Major advantage is voltage stabilization, low price, high in market share, and relative fills in battery Electric latter stage needs artificial acid adding, adds water, and waits maintenance work;Lead-acid accumulator is belonging to secondary cell and can be exercised after repairing again With, although the time that can be used after the completion of having various lead-acid battery detections and repair system, but reparation on market and effect are not to the utmost Ideal, and monitor in real time cannot be carried out to accumulator, cause accumulator find in time when occurring abnormal, easily to electric power storage Cause irreversible damage in pond.

Specific embodiment
Below in conjunction with the accompanying drawing in this utility model embodiment, the technical scheme in this utility model embodiment is carried out Clearly and completely describe, it is clear that described embodiment is only this utility model a part of embodiment, rather than whole Embodiment.
Reference Fig. 1, a kind of monitoring of accumulator and repair system, including current acquisition module, voltage acquisition module, temperature Acquisition module, wireless communication module and central server, current acquisition module, voltage acquisition module and temperature collect module it is defeated Enter end to connect with corresponding sensor output, sensor is connected with accumulator, voltage acquisition module, current acquisition module and The outfan of temperature collect module is connected with the input end signal of wireless communication module respectively, and wireless communication module is by wireless biography It is defeated to transfer data to central server, alarm module, cache module and printing equipment, central authorities' clothes are connected with central server Business device is repaired to accumulator through making recovery scenario to real time data comprehensive analysis and being transferred to terminal unit.
Terminal unit includes pulse repair device and activating agent adding set, and pulse repair device carries out high frequency to accumulator High voltage small current pulse charge is repaired, and activating agent adding set adds pure water and sodium sulfate, potassium sulfate, winestone in accumulator The material mixing such as acid additive carries out chemical redemption, carries out synthesis to accumulator using pulse reparation and chemical redemption two ways Repair, repairing effect is more preferable.
Central server real-time monitoring battery data, reminds staff to locate in time by alarm module when occurring abnormal Reason, is effectively protected to accumulator, improves the available capacity of accumulator and extend service life after reparation, central authorities' clothes The printing equipment for the information such as electric current, voltage and temperature are printed is also associated with business device, by each item number of accumulator According to being collected and printing, it is easy to staff to assess the service behaviour of accumulator.
Operation principle:Temperature collect module, voltage acquisition module and current acquisition module, are carried out to each accumulator in real time Monitoring, and the data for monitoring are transmitted to central server by wireless communication module, when central monitoring server is to storage When battery data is abnormal, reminds staff to process in time by alarm module, accumulator is effectively protected, while in Centre server makes recovery scenario according to Real-time Monitoring Data comprehensive analysis, and by activating agent adding set in accumulator The material mixing additive such as addition pure water and sodium sulfate, potassium sulfate, tartaric acid carries out chemical redemption, pulse repair device to battery High-frequency high-voltage small current pulse charge reparation is carried out to accumulator, the available capacity of accumulator is improved after reparation and is extended Service life.
